Consider the hypotheses shown below. Given thatxz44, ?-11, n-39, ?#0.01, omplete parts a and b. H1 : ?>41 a. What condlusion should be drawn? b. Determine the p-value for this test a. The z-test statistic is Round to two decimal places as needed.) The artical z-score(s) is/are) (Round to two decimal places as needed. Use a comma to separate answers as needed.) Because the test statistic the null hypothesis b. The p-value is (Round to three decimal places as needed.) Enter your answer in each of the answer boxes.

a. The Z score is given by

(X-mu)/Sigma

= ( 44-41)/(11/Sqft(39))

= 1.703

B. The critical z score is 2.53 corresponding to an alpha of .01

Corresponding to a z score of 1.703 we have a p value of .0418.

We conclude that we fail to reject null hypothesis as the p value is more than .01
